Ep 080 – Kevin Rapp, Ultra Friends – No Free Work

In episode 080, I had a great conversation with Kevin Rapp, co-founder and chief creative officer of Ultra Friends. We dive into the exploitation of creatives and the crucial role of valuing creativity in business. Kevin shares his journey from working in agencies and studios to going in-house at a fast-growing startup, where he learned to focus not just on the craft, but on delivering real value to the business.


We discuss why creatives should stop pitching for free and start advocating for the true worth of their work. Kevin’s key takeaway? Understand and confidently articulate the immense value that creativity brings to the table.


This episode is a must-listen for any creative professional looking to elevate their impact and take control of their worth in the business world!


Key Takeaways

• Creatives need to shift their focus from the craft alone to delivering value to the business.

• Pitching for free devalues creativity and sets an unhealthy dynamic in client relationships.

• Understanding and articulating the true value of creativity is crucial for success.

• Advocating for fair compensation and valuing creativity leads to better career opportunities and financial growth.

Ep 079 – Nicole Ayres, Jumpsuit – From Jumpsuit to Jumpboards

In episode 079, I had the pleasure of speaking with Nicole Ayres, founder of Jumpsuit and creator of Jumpboards. After leaving the big agency world to freelance, Nicole built her own thriving agency—Jumpsuit—with zero paid ads and zero employees. She has since developed Jumpboards, a revolutionary end-to-end solution for agencies that streamlines everything from discovery calls to project handoff.


Nicole shares how Jumpboards empowers freelancers to confidently pitch larger projects and helps agencies operationalize business development, scoping, budgeting, and resource allocation. At the heart of her success? A strong belief in her team and a culture of collaboration and empowerment.


This episode is packed with insights for anyone looking to scale their agency or improve operational efficiency. Don’t miss out on Nicole's inspiring story and the game-changing strategies she’s developed!


Key Takeaways

• Building an agency without paid ads or employees is possible by leveraging a network of trusted freelancers.

• Jumpboards is a technology that streamlines the agency process and allows freelancers to pitch larger projects.

• Trust in your team is crucial for agency success.

• Creating a culture of collaboration and empowerment leads to a more fulfilling and productive work environment.

Ep 078 – Jhana Li, Spyglass Ops – Maximizing Team Performance

In episode 078, Jhana Li, founder of Spyglass Ops, shares her inspiring journey from living van life to building her own successful operations consulting company. She talks about how she helps agency owners scale their businesses while regaining personal freedom by mastering the power of operations. 


Jhana highlights how crucial operations are for growth and profitability, explaining how optimizing team performance, delegating tasks effectively, and implementing solid systems and processes allow founders to focus on high-value activities that drive real results. This episode is packed with practical insights for anyone looking to scale their agency while building a more efficient, sustainable business.


Key Takeaways

• Operations is crucial for scaling an agency and maximizing profitability.

• Optimizing team performance and implementing systems and processes are key to success.

• Founders should focus on high-value activities and delegate tasks to free up time.

• Raising the bar for success and setting higher standards can lead to team growth and success.

Ep 055 – Jacob Cass, JUST Creative – How to Stand Out Like a Flamingo

In this episode, I had the pleasure of chatting with Jacob Cass from JUST Creative about his remarkable journey from digital nomad and designer to his current roles as an agency owner, educator, and blogger. We delve into how Jacob manages to juggle multiple ventures while maintaining focus and standing out in the industry. His pursuit of creative freedom drives him to embrace new technologies and innovative ideas, such as the AI bots he's developed to support branding efforts for agencies. We also explore topics like affiliate marketing, value-based pricing, marketplace positioning, and more. Tune in for the full conversation and gain insights from Jacob's wealth of experience!

Key Takeaways

Embrace AI in design and see how it can improve your process and productivity.

Diversify your revenue streams to create a more stable and sustainable business.

Consider value-based pricing to reflect the value you bring to clients rather than charging by the hour.

Reflect, recalibrate, and refocus regularly to adapt to changes in the market and set new goals.

Try new tools and don't be afraid to experiment and find what works best for you.
